AMD Ryzen 5 PRO 3400GE
The AMD Ryzen 5 PRO 3400GE is a 35 W quad-core desktop processor with integrated Radeon RX Vega 11 graphics, released in 2019.
The AMD Ryzen 5 PRO 3400GE is a 35 W quad-core desktop processor based on the Zen+ microarchitecture. It features 4 cores and 8 threads with a base clock of 3.3 GHz and a boost clock of 4.0 GHz. The processor includes 384 KB L1 cache, 2 MB L2 cache, and 4 MB L3 cache. It is manufactured on a 12 nm process node and supports DDR4-2933 memory in dual-channel configuration. The integrated Radeon RX Vega 11 graphics provide display output without a discrete GPU. The processor uses the AM4 socket and offers 20 PCIe 3.0 lanes. It does not support ECC memory and has a locked multiplier. The Ryzen 5 PRO 3400GE is designed for business desktops and small form factor systems.
